Geomorphology class ?Comment:Input datasets for the past (1609) scenario were developed using data from theWelikia Project developed by the Wildlife Conservation Society (WCS). This project aimed to map Jamaica Bay’s topography, bathymetry, and habitat cover, as they likely existed duringHenry Hudson’s 1609 voyage to the region, before European settlement in the area. In 1609 the shoreline of the entire bay was naturalized with no anthropogenic alteration or hardening. |

* ?Comment:A shoreline geomorphology dataset using data from United States Fish and Wildlife Service (USFWS) National Wetlands Inventory dataset (NWI) was created to classify sandy, cobble/gravel, and emergent wetland shorelines and high resolution (0.35 m2), post Hurricane Sandy, leaf off imagery and Bing maps bird’s-eye view, 45-degree oblique imagery was interpreted to classify rip-rap, pier, and bulk head shorelines. Two additional categories were added for the 2080 scenario. |
